Linear Shaft Materials: Pros & Cons

Selecting appropriate straight shaft substance demands careful evaluation of various factors. Iron offers exceptional strength and satisfactory wear longevity, yet it may be bulky and prone to rust if un adequately protected . Aluminum provides reduced mass and intrinsic oxidation protection , but its strength is typically lower than iron's . Composites, such as delrin , demonstrate significant chemical immunity and low friction , nevertheless their pressure handling limit is constrained and they may deform under extreme pressure.

Installation and Maintenance of Linear Shafts

Proper fitting and care of linear rods are important for ensuring optimal operation. During fitting, it's necessary to utilize the suitable oils and stick to the manufacturer's instructions. Regular checking for wear, decay, and deviation is in addition demanded. Regular purging and re-oiling will considerably extend the longevity of the precision rod system.

Troubleshooting Typical Sliding Rod Issues

Many sliding bar issues can usually be traced with simple troubleshooting procedures . A frequent problem is binding , which can indicate shortage of oil or incorrect positioning . A second typical difficulty is too much damage, necessitating substitution of the bar. Lastly , examine for visible damage , such as bending , which can severely impact function. Routine servicing and proper installation are vital to avoiding these problems .
